摘要
基于虚拟仪器技术,利用热电偶设计了一套温度测量系统,包括硬件和软件设计,硬件包括对热电偶输出信号的放大和滤波,以及对冷端温度的补偿电路,冷端温度通过Pt100热电阻进行测量;软件采用Labview进行编写,界面简洁,可通过图形化的界面对温度进行实时监测。
This paper designs a temperature measurement system based on virtual instrument technology and thermocouple, which includes the design of hardware and software; the hardware includes amplifier and filter to the thermocouple output signal, also includes the circuit of cold-end temperature compensation, the cold-end temperature is measured by Ptl00 thermal resistor. The software is written by Labview, and the interface is simple, the user can monitor the temperature through the graphical interface in real time.
